## **Quality of Feathers**

One of the most important factors in selecting a rooster cape is feather quality. The **Kylebooker Rooster Cape Brown** offers a natural brown hue, which is versatile for imitating various insects, including mayflies, caddisflies, and terrestrials. The feathers are well-sized, with a good mix of hackles for both dry flies and nymphs.

Compared to premium brands like Whiting or Metz, the feather texture may not be as consistently stiff, but it still provides decent barb density and flexibility. For intermediate fly tiers, this cape is more than sufficient, though professional tiers might prefer higher-end options for competition-grade flies.

## **Durability & Longevity**

A good rooster cape should last through hundreds of flies without excessive shedding or breakage. The **Kylebooker Rooster Cape Brown** holds up well under normal use, with minimal feather loss during tying. The skin is properly preserved, reducing the risk of brittleness over time.

However, some users report that the smaller hackles (sizes 16-20) can be slightly fragile compared to more expensive alternatives. If you frequently tie small dry flies, you might need to handle these feathers with extra care.

## **Comparison with Competitors**

When compared to other mid-range rooster capes, such as those from Hareline or Collins, the **Kylebooker** holds its own. It may not have the same level of uniformity as Whiting’s genetic hackles, but it’s a solid choice for casual and intermediate fly tiers.

If you’re looking for a **budget-friendly yet reliable** option, this product is a strong contender. However, if you demand absolute perfection in feather consistency, investing in a premium cape might be worth the extra cost.

## **How to Select the Right Size & Quantity**

The **9MM size** is ideal for medium to large lures, suitable for bass, walleye, and saltwater species. If you’re tying smaller flies, you may want to consider a smaller size, but the **216-piece pack** ensures you have enough for multiple projects.

### **Key Considerations When Choosing:**
– **Fish Species:** Larger eyes work well for aggressive predators, while smaller eyes are better for panfish.
– **Water Conditions:** In murky water, **holographic eyes** help with visibility, while in clear water, a more natural color may be preferable.
– **Lure Type:** Crankbaits and swimbaits benefit from 3D eyes, whereas subtle presentations (like finesse jigs) may require a more subdued look.

## **How to Apply 3D Fishing Lure Eyes**

1. **Clean the Surface** – Ensure the lure or jig head is free of dust and grease for better adhesion.
2. **Use Strong Adhesive** – A waterproof super glue or epoxy will keep the eyes securely attached.
3. **Position Correctly** – Place the eyes symmetrically for a natural appearance.
